Best practices for mobile optimization of your landing page

Mobile optimization is crucial in today's world, and it's essential to follow best practices in order to ensure that your landing page provides the best possible user experience on any device. Here are a few best practices for mobile optimization of your landing page:

  1. Responsive design: Use a responsive design that adjusts to the screen size of any device, providing an optimal viewing experience for users on any device.

  2. Fast load times: Optimize your landing page for fast load times, even on slow network connections. This can help keep users engaged and reduce bounce rates.

  3. Clear and intuitive navigation: Make sure that your landing page has clear and intuitive navigation, with menus and buttons that are easy to tap, swipe, and interact with.

  4. Readability: Ensure that your landing page is easy to read, with a font size that's easy on the eyes and a layout that's easy to navigate.

  5. Call-to-action placement: Place call-to-action buttons and links in optimal positions for easy tapping, swiping, and interaction, increasing the chances of users taking the desired actions.

  6. Image optimization: Optimize images for fast loading times and ensure that they look great on any device.

  7. Mobile-friendly content: Ensure that your landing page content is optimized for mobile, with short paragraphs, easy-to-read font, and clear headings.

  8. Testing: Test your landing page on multiple devices to ensure that it provides a seamless experience for users on any device.

By following these best practices for mobile optimization, you can ensure that your landing page provides the best possible user experience on any device, increasing the chances of conversions and driving better results for your business.

How to measure the success of your mobile optimization efforts

Measuring the success of your mobile optimization efforts is important in order to understand the impact of your efforts and make informed decisions about future optimization efforts. Here are a few key metrics to track in order to measure the success of your mobile optimization efforts:

  1. Bounce rate: Bounce rate measures the percentage of users who leave your site after viewing only one page. A lower bounce rate is a good sign that your mobile optimization efforts are working, as users are staying on your site and engaging with your content.

  2. Conversion rate: Conversion rate measures the percentage of users who take the desired actions, such as making a purchase or filling out a form. An increase in conversion rate is a good sign that your mobile optimization efforts are working, as users are more likely to take the desired actions when they have a positive experience on your site.

  3. Page views: Page views measure the number of pages that users view on your site. An increase in page views is a good sign that users are finding and engaging with your content, which can indicate that your mobile optimization efforts are working.

  4. Time on site: Time on site measures the amount of time that users spend on your site. An increase in time on site is a good sign that users are engaged with your content, which can indicate that your mobile optimization efforts are working.

  5. Mobile traffic: Mobile traffic measures the percentage of traffic that comes from mobile devices. An increase in mobile traffic can indicate that your mobile optimization efforts are working and that users are finding and engaging with your content on their mobile devices.

By tracking these metrics, you can gain a better understanding of the impact of your mobile optimization efforts and make informed decisions about future optimization efforts. This can help you drive better results and improve the user experience on any device.
